I have a Plextor PX-AV100U Digital Video Converter which has worked perfectly for me over the years. It came with InterVideo WinDVD Creator 2, which wont work for me anymore. Now I have Windows 7 on my new PC and cannot get it to work. After much web searching I read that Plextor is not updating the drivers for it, for Windows 7. My question is, is there other software I can use with my existing hardware, or do I need to buy a new capture device? I've been searching the web for days and no luck yet.
